Unlock the power of your new Office with this value-priced book-and-DVD bundle Get comfortable with the latest features of Office 2013 with this one-of-a-kind For Dummies book-and-DVD package. Featuring the bestselling Office For Dummies book, the bundle also includes a three-hour instructional DVD covering the most essential Office 2013 tasks. You'll feel as if there is an Office expert by your side as you walk through popular topics, including word processing, presentations, data management and analysis, and much more. Start at the beginning or jump right to the task you're looking for. Either way, you'll be working your way through Word, Excel, Outlook, PowerPoint, and Access in no time!
* Helps you get acquainted with the latest features and updates to Office 2013 * Covers Office basics in the book, such as typing in Word, formatting an Excel spreadsheet, creating a powerful presentation in PowerPoint, configuring e-mail with Outlook, designing an Access database, and much more * Provides step-by-step video instructions for completing the most common Office 2013 tasks, from creating a document, selecting commands, formatting with styles and templates, working with e-mail, adding audio and video, working with databases, and beyond This book-and-DVD bundle takes the work out of learning Office 2013 so you can spend more time on making Office work for you!

Wallace Wang (San Diego, CA) is a best-selling author with more than 2.75 million For Dummies books in print. He has written more than 50 computer books, his recent titles include Office 2010 For Dummies and Beginning Programming All-in-One For Dummies. Wally has been involved in computers, stand-up comedy, teaching, writing, and game designing for most of his life. He holds a Bachelor's degree in Materials Science and a Master's in Computer Science.
